Wilfred Hughes
|
b68e1dd673
|
Enable larger page size in jemalloc
Fixes #850
|
2025-09-22 20:27:29 +07:00 |
Wilfred Hughes
|
13f786a7be
|
Vendor the commonlisp parser again
This allows us to use the C library directly. Using the library from
crates.io would require a fairly big MSRV bump.
https://github.com/tree-sitter-grammars/tree-sitter-commonlisp/issues/45
Essentially reverts 87521ed3fc but we
still have the latest version of the upstream grammar.
Fixes #866
|
2025-08-16 12:13:46 +07:00 |
Wilfred Hughes
|
87521ed3fc
|
Updated the lisp parser
|
2025-07-02 23:39:05 +07:00 |
Wilfred Hughes
|
b3995cd967
|
Switch to a newer, actively maintained Zig parser
Fixes #851
|
2025-07-02 22:42:05 +07:00 |
Wilfred Hughes
|
0b386d332f
|
Update Erlang parser to use crate
Whilst we're here, restore support for rebar files now the parser
supports these.
|
2025-02-22 22:06:42 +07:00 |
Wilfred Hughes
|
89e2a459d6
|
Update F# parser to use crate
|
2025-02-22 21:53:21 +07:00 |
Wilfred Hughes
|
1b04d17c4d
|
Update Swift parser to use crate
|
2025-02-22 21:41:08 +07:00 |
Wilfred Hughes
|
97bab83730
|
Update Pascal parser to use crate
Closes #817
|
2025-02-22 21:34:10 +07:00 |
Wilfred Hughes
|
d42797fa7e
|
Update Nix parser and use the crate from crates.io
|
2025-02-10 08:59:52 +07:00 |
Wilfred Hughes
|
bd9c98050e
|
Update Elixir parser and use crate from crates.io
|
2025-02-10 08:48:31 +07:00 |
Wilfred Hughes
|
6f35d13fee
|
Update to latest tree-sitter Rust parser on crates.io
|
2025-01-25 17:10:30 +07:00 |
Wilfred Hughes
|
dfcb26c7af
|
Use tree-sitter-yaml from crates.io
|
2024-12-21 14:19:40 +07:00 |
Wilfred Hughes
|
dda64336e6
|
Use tree-sitter-make from crates.io
|
2024-12-21 14:10:07 +07:00 |
Wilfred Hughes
|
b3606fc219
|
Use tree-sitter-xml from crates.io
|
2024-12-20 09:16:19 +07:00 |
Wilfred Hughes
|
cef0b569dd
|
Use tree-sitter-lua from crates.io
|
2024-12-20 09:12:16 +07:00 |
Wilfred Hughes
|
a6eb339f71
|
Use tree-sitter-toml from crates.io
|
2024-12-20 09:07:52 +07:00 |
Wilfred Hughes
|
c73b18be77
|
Use tree-sitter-css from crates.io
|
2024-12-20 09:00:04 +07:00 |
Wilfred Hughes
|
4873e87dac
|
Use tree-sitter-html from crates.io
|
2024-12-20 08:55:33 +07:00 |
Wilfred Hughes
|
507b60bc45
|
Use tree-sitter-json from crates.io
|
2024-12-20 08:49:09 +07:00 |
Wilfred Hughes
|
d9e9b87ad2
|
Alphabetical pedantry
|
2024-12-20 08:37:28 +07:00 |
Wilfred Hughes
|
eb0b47d403
|
Use tree-sitter-php from crates.io
|
2024-12-20 08:36:36 +07:00 |
Wilfred Hughes
|
f9d663ea9f
|
Use tree-sitter-bash from crates.io
|
2024-12-20 08:32:54 +07:00 |
Wilfred Hughes
|
7e8974e295
|
Use tree-sitter-go from crates.io
|
2024-12-20 08:29:30 +07:00 |
Wilfred Hughes
|
15b9590db5
|
Use tree-sitter-julia from crates.io
|
2024-12-20 08:25:23 +07:00 |
Wilfred Hughes
|
d2ed2f6123
|
Use tree-sitter-java from crates.io
|
2024-12-20 08:18:17 +07:00 |
Wilfred Hughes
|
776d978f09
|
Use tree-sitter-typescript from crates.io
|
2024-12-20 00:09:12 +07:00 |
Wilfred Hughes
|
88731f932d
|
Use tree-sitter-javascript from crates.io
|
2024-12-20 00:02:14 +07:00 |
Wilfred Hughes
|
db379cf94d
|
Use tree-sitter-c and tree-sitter-cpp from crates.io
|
2024-12-19 23:50:23 +07:00 |
Wilfred Hughes
|
6ea71e6983
|
Use tree-sitter-python from crates.io
|
2024-12-19 23:38:43 +07:00 |
Wilfred Hughes
|
a91e8dc783
|
Remove unnecessary C compiler warning suppressions
|
2024-12-19 23:23:06 +07:00 |
Wilfred Hughes
|
2bbed44664
|
Use tree-sitter-c-sharp from crates.io
|
2024-12-19 23:21:26 +07:00 |
Wilfred Hughes
|
de6e6707d2
|
Use tree-sitter-ocaml from crates.io
|
2024-12-19 23:14:12 +07:00 |
Wilfred Hughes
|
919f15344f
|
Use tree-sitter-objc from crates.io
|
2024-12-19 23:00:43 +07:00 |
Wilfred Hughes
|
913aee1c07
|
Use tree-sitter-scala from crates.io
|
2024-12-19 22:56:33 +07:00 |
Wilfred Hughes
|
a9ed8bf5a1
|
Use tree-sitter-ruby from crates.io
|
2024-12-19 22:49:30 +07:00 |
Wilfred Hughes
|
79bdf87c97
|
Remove old vendored haskell parser
|
2024-12-19 22:41:54 +07:00 |
Wilfred Hughes
|
ac5af62606
|
Merge commit 'b5dbafd164af7113e208de9b36068046f5ce8678' into f_sharp
|
2024-05-14 10:08:50 +07:00 |
Wilfred Hughes
|
d92b65c5fd
|
Merge remote-tracking branch 'thecentury/f#'
|
2024-05-14 09:46:55 +07:00 |
Wilfred Hughes
|
d3e5aa5232
|
Merge remote-tracking branch 'blmaier/support-devicetree'
|
2024-05-13 16:50:13 +07:00 |
Wilfred Hughes
|
e23b9fc224
|
Update CMake parser
|
2024-04-28 23:53:12 +07:00 |
Wilfred Hughes
|
ecaee577b2
|
Update Elm parser
|
2024-04-28 23:50:29 +07:00 |
Wilfred Hughes
|
c2df185d49
|
Update Lua parser
Closes #701
|
2024-04-28 22:36:23 +07:00 |
Wilfred Hughes
|
7ddd8879b1
|
Merge branch 'scheme-support' of github.com:kutsurak/difftastic into kutsurak-scheme-support
|
2024-03-04 08:46:59 +07:00 |
Wilfred Hughes
|
d71f14ca8a
|
Add missing file for building perl parser
|
2024-03-03 22:29:01 +07:00 |
Wilfred Hughes
|
d894a18142
|
Update perl parser
Upstream has made the generated parser.c much smaller too.
|
2024-03-03 12:40:51 +07:00 |
Brandon Maier
|
e6b27caf06
|
Add support for devicetrees
|
2024-02-28 17:11:53 +07:00 |
Panagiotis Koutsourakis
|
67ada1ccd4
|
Add support for Scheme
|
2024-02-12 10:20:57 +07:00 |
Evan Richter
|
d106c979ee
|
add smali language support
|
2024-02-01 15:41:14 +07:00 |
Mikhail Brinchuk
|
297fa952c2
|
Merge branch 'Wilfred:master' into f#
|
2024-01-29 11:45:31 +07:00 |
Mikhail Brinchuk
|
0e4723cf0e
|
Added F# support
|
2024-01-28 12:11:53 +07:00 |